Question 431469: Derive the half angle formula for sin( u/2 ) by following the steps below.
(a) Use the sum angle formula to write cos(2x) in terms of powers of sin(x)
and cos(x) .
(b) Use a trig identity to rewrite cos(2x) in terms of just powers of sin(x):
(c) Solve the formula in part (b) in terms of sin(x), and not a power of
sin(x).
